Work Scheduling & Coordination for Carpentry
The Work Scheduling & Coordination workflow helps carpentry contractors manage project timelines effectively. It includes sequencing framing, trim, and finish tasks, coordinating with other trades, and updating schedules as conditions change. Review carpentry scope and percent complete
Plan saw cuts, framing tasks, and blocking phases
Identify saw team, trim carpenters, and delivery
Check saw and framing tool availability
Communicate layout and cut list to carpenters
Time lumber delivery to align with layout
Confirm bracing and nailing areas are clear
Pause saw or frame work due to late delivery
Enter framing and layout targets into shared plan
Meet carpenters to review fastening tasks
Monitor cut zone progress and framing output
Alert office to layout changes or delays
Log saw issue or site access delay
